The one whip method of the Ming Dynasty has a long history. Since the first year of Zhengtong, the Zhengfu of the fourteen prefectures on the ground of Nanya began to transfer part of the silver to Beijing, with an annual income of more than one million taels of silver.

But the person who really confirmed a whip method and proposed that the Ming tax should be changed from the tax in kind to the currency tax is named Gui E.

Gui E was a Jinshi in the sixth year of Zhengde, and in the eighth year of Jiajing, a scholar of the Wuying Temple followed Zhang Cong into the cabinet as his second assistant. In the following year, Gui E put forward a whip method in "Ren Min Kao Shu".

Gui E put forward the concept of currency tax, and outlined the requirements of compiling and reviewing corvee and Qingzhang, which was criticized by Yang Yiqing and others. Gui E had no choice but to resign from office and died of illness not long after.

Yang Yiqing and others were very resistant to Gui E's whipping method, and they defeated Gui E, but the court still suffered a huge loss of national wealth. With the salary of hundreds of officials, nothing can be done.

In March of the tenth year of Jiajing, Fu Hanchen, the censor, made a memorial requesting that a weaving (whip) method should be implemented.

"One compilation method is to combine land tax and labor service, that is, the levy of corn and the levy of hard labor, and collect it in terms of acres of land."

A whip method, originally called a weaving method, is a combination of land tax and labor since ancient times.

110 Ding is a Jia, and each li belongs to the prefecture and county, and the prefecture and county are aggregated to each prefecture, and each prefecture is aggregated to the chief secretary, and then the chief secretary converts the land tax and labor service of a province into silver taels, and distributes it equally among all the fields.

Whoever owns the field, asks who collects the tax, merges all the various labor services into the field, and collects them from the fields.

The greatest significance lies in the reduction of exorbitant and miscellaneous taxes, the reduction of strong personal dependence, and the reduction of tax pressure on tenants and wandering people.
